Professional Images Continue Delivering Value for Years

Unlike many marketing expenses that disappear once a campaign ends, professional photography has a long lifespan.

Hotels and resorts often use the same image library across:

  • Website pages

  • Booking platforms

  • Email marketing

  • Social media content

  • Advertising campaigns

  • Sales presentations

  • Press releases

  • Media kits

  • Brochures and printed materials

A single photoshoot can provide hundreds of usable assets that support marketing efforts for several years.

When viewed over the lifespan of the imagery, the cost per use becomes remarkably low.

FAQs

How often should hotels and resorts update their photography?

Most hospitality properties benefit from updating photography every two to three years, or sooner if significant renovations, branding updates, or new amenities are introduced.
